E-commerce is a new kind transactional model, which is based on networkeconomy, representing for the direction of future commerce. It has great market andbrings boundless economical opportunity. But in the open network environment thesafety problem has become the focus of the application domain about e-commerceand is the key of implementing e-commerce. From systematic and applicationintegration perspective, the safety architecture of e-commerce is studied and discussedin this paper, and the scheme and the implement of some concrete e-commerce is alsodiscussed. Main works are accomplished in this paper as follows: Firstly, some basic concepts about e-commerce are expounded in this paper,including its features, developing stages and classes, then some safety theories aboute-commerce is discussed in detail. Based on the analysis of defect about current safetystrategies of e-commerce, a data safety model of e-commerce is put forward in thispaper from systematic perspective, which is used for the foundation for furtherstudying safety problem of e-commerce. Secondly, in the e-commerce system, safety electronic payment is verycomplicated, which is related to the mutual and interface of financial departments,such as user, company and bank, etc. So it is the core of the e-commerce, and itssecurity is a very important respect in the whole e-commerce. It is the most meaningthing to study expansibility, nice dependability and the commonality of safety paymentsystem of e-commerce from actual application perspective. A kind of B2C safetymodel of payment platform is put forward in the paper, which is common one basedon SSL and SET safe protocol, the workflow about safety transaction is thendescribed and further discussed, including the design and implement aboutconsumer's interface, bank interface and interface of business. Based on the B2Csafety payment platform, a common e-store is designed in this paper with current- IIImodern technology-J2EE and many J2EE design patterns. Thirdly, the current solution of B2B safety payment system is analyzed in thispaper. Based on the analysis of the trade procedure and security demand, a safetyintegration architecture is put forward in this paper, then the module functions and thedigital certificate configuration is discussed in detail, mainly containing producersafety software(PSS), retail trader safety software(RSS), electronic store safetysoftware(ESS) , bank safety software (BSS). Network bank is the center of the financeexchange, whose security is the key of the safety architecture of e-commerce. Basedon the analysis of the network link menace and the frailty of the system, in this papera solution to guarantee the reliable link about user to network bank is put forward withhelp of some safety relevance theories. In the end, in this paper a conclusion about the studying work is given, and futurework of e-commerce safety is prospected.
